Warren Films, Producers of Ben Kendall, Produces McCann's AMPE Golden Award-Winning Campaign for the Directorate General of Traffic

Proa Communicación's Creative Director Ben Kendall has been awarded with the AMPE's (Spain Advertising Media Association) Grand Golden Award in Multimedia for the campaign "Vivo o Muerto" (Alive or Dead), created by the agency McCann for the DGT (General Directorate of Traffic).The category encompasses more than three media granted by the Advertising Media Association of Spain.

This is an excellent recognition for Warren Films, Ben Kendall's producers who have been responsible for the production of all spots of the campaign.

Proa Comunicación organised the 4th Madrid SnowZone Championship for Journalists

The IV Madrid SnowZone Championship for journalists surpassed the record number of participants with the attendance of more than 50 journalists, including Mercedes Milá.
